-/**
- * Initialize the connection to the ConfDB
- *
- * @param[in] mem_ctx The parent memory context for the confdb_ctx
- * @param[out] cdb_ctx The newly-created connection object
- * @param[in] confdb_location The absolute path to the ConfDB file on the
- * filesystem
- *
- * @return 0 - Connection succeeded and cdb_ctx was populated
- * @return ENOMEM - There was not enough memory to create the cdb_ctx
- * @return EIO - There was an I/O error communicating with the ConfDB file
- */
-int confdb_init(TALLOC_CTX *mem_ctx,
- struct confdb_ctx **cdb_ctx,
- char *confdb_location);
-
-/**
- * Get a domain object for the named domain
- *
- * @param[in] cdb The connection object to the confdb
- * @param[in] name The name of the domain to retrieve
- * @param[out] domain A pointer to a domain object for the domain given by
- * name
- *
- * @return 0 - Lookup succeeded and domain was populated
- * @return ENOMEM - There was insufficient memory to complete the operation
- * @return ENOENT - The named domain does not exist or is not set active
- */
-int confdb_get_domain(struct confdb_ctx *cdb,
- const char *name,
- struct sss_domain_info **domain);
-
-/**
- * Get a null-terminated linked-list of active domain objects
- * @param[in] cdb The connection object to the confdb
- * @param[out] domains A pointer to the first entry of a linked-list of domain
- * objects
- *
- * @return 0 - Lookup succeeded and all active domains are in the list
- * @return ENOMEM - There was insufficient memory to complete the operation
- * @return ENOENT - No active domains are configured
- */
-int confdb_get_domains(struct confdb_ctx *cdb,
- struct sss_domain_info **domains);

-/**
- * @brief Add an arbitrary parameter to the confdb.
- *
- * This is mostly useful
- * for testing, as they will not persist between SSSD restarts. For
- * persistence, make changes to the sssd.conf file.
- *
- * @param[in] cdb The connection object to the confdb
- * @param[in] replace If replace is set to true, pre-existing values will be
- * overwritten.
- * If it is false, the provided values will be added to the
- * attribute.
- * @param[in] section The ConfDB section to update. This is constructed from
- * the format of the sssd.conf file. All sections start
- * with 'config/'. Subsections are separated by slashes.
- * e.g. [domain/LDAP] in sssd.conf would translate to
- * config/domain/LDAP
- * @param[in] attribute The name of the attribute to update
- * @param[in] values A null-terminated array of values to add to the attribute
- *
- * @return 0 - Successfully added the provided value(s)
- * @return ENOMEM - There was insufficient memory to complete the operation
- * @return EINVAL - The section could not be parsed
- * @return EIO - An I/O error occurred communicating with the ConfDB
- */
-int confdb_add_param(struct confdb_ctx *cdb,
- bool replace,
- const char *section,
- const char *attribute,
- const char **values);
-
-/**
- * @brief Retrieve all values for an attribute
- *
- * @param[in] cdb The connection object to the confdb
- * @param[in] mem_ctx The parent memory context for the value list
- * @param[in] section The ConfDB section to update. This is constructed from
- * the format of the sssd.conf file. All sections start
- * with 'config/'. Subsections are separated by slashes.
- * e.g. [domain/LDAP] in sssd.conf would translate to
- * config/domain/LDAP
- * @param[in] attribute The name of the attribute to update
- * @param[out] values A null-terminated array of cstrings containing all
- * values for this attribute
- *
- * @return 0 - Successfully retrieved the value(s)
- * @return ENOMEM - There was insufficient memory to complete the operation
- * @return EINVAL - The section could not be parsed
- * @return EIO - An I/O error occurred while communicating with the ConfDB
- */
-int confdb_get_param(struct confdb_ctx *cdb,
- TALLOC_CTX *mem_ctx,
- const char *section,
- const char *attribute,
- char ***values);
-
-/**
- * @brief Convenience function to retrieve a single-valued attribute as a
- * string
- *
- * @param[in] cdb The connection object to the confdb
- * @param[in] ctx The parent memory context for the returned string
- * @param[in] section The ConfDB section to update. This is constructed from
- * the format of the sssd.conf file. All sections start
- * with 'config/'. Subsections are separated by slashes.
- * e.g. [domain/LDAP] in sssd.conf would translate to
- * config/domain/LDAP
- * @param[in] attribute The name of the attribute to update
- * @param[in] defstr If not NULL, the string to use if the attribute does not
- * exist in the ConfDB
- * @param[out] result A pointer to the retrieved (or default) string
- *
- * @return 0 - Successfully retrieved the entry (or used the default)
- * @return ENOMEM - There was insufficient memory to complete the operation
- * @return EINVAL - The section could not be parsed, or the attribute was not
- * single-valued.
- * @return EIO - An I/O error occurred while communicating with the ConfDB
- */
-int confdb_get_string(struct confdb_ctx *cdb, TALLOC_CTX *ctx,
- const char *section, const char *attribute,
- const char *defstr, char **result);
-
-/**
- * @brief Convenience function to retrieve a single-valued attribute as an
- * integer
- *
- * @param[in] cdb The connection object to the confdb
- * @param[in] ctx The parent memory context for the returned string
- * @param[in] section The ConfDB section to update. This is constructed from
- * the format of the sssd.conf file. All sections start
- * with 'config/'. Subsections are separated by slashes.
- * e.g. [domain/LDAP] in sssd.conf would translate to
- * config/domain/LDAP
- * @param[in] attribute The name of the attribute to update
- * @param[in] defval If not NULL, the integer to use if the attribute does not
- * exist in the ConfDB
- * @param[out] result A pointer to the retrieved (or default) integer
- *
- * @return 0 - Successfully retrieved the entry (or used the default)
- * @return ENOMEM - There was insufficient memory to complete the operation
- * @return EINVAL - The section could not be parsed, or the attribute was not
- * single-valued.
- * @return EIO - An I/O error occurred while communicating with the ConfDB
- * @return ERANGE - The value stored in the ConfDB was outside the range
- * [INT_MIN..INT_MAX]
- */
-int confdb_get_int(struct confdb_ctx *cdb, TALLOC_CTX *ctx,
- const char *section, const char *attribute,
- int defval, int *result);
-
-/**
- * @brief Convenience function to retrieve a single-valued attribute as a
- * boolean
- *
- * This function will read (in a case-insensitive manner) a "true" or "false"
- * value from the ConfDB and convert it to an integral bool value.
- *
- * @param[in] cdb The connection object to the confdb
- * @param[in] ctx The parent memory context for the returned string
- * @param[in] section The ConfDB section to update. This is constructed from
- * the format of the sssd.conf file. All sections start
- * with 'config/'. Subsections are separated by slashes.
- * e.g. [domain/LDAP] in sssd.conf would translate to
- * config/domain/LDAP
- * @param[in] attribute The name of the attribute to update
- * @param[in] defval If not NULL, the boolean state to use if the attribute
- * does not exist in the ConfDB
- * @param[out] result A pointer to the retrieved (or default) bool
- *
- * @return 0 - Successfully retrieved the entry (or used the default)
- * @return ENOMEM - There was insufficient memory to complete the operation
- * @return EINVAL - The section could not be parsed, the attribute was not
- * single-valued, or the value was not a boolean.
- * @return EIO - An I/O error occurred while communicating with the ConfDB
- */
-int confdb_get_bool(struct confdb_ctx *cdb, TALLOC_CTX *ctx,
- const char *section, const char *attribute,
- bool defval, bool *result);
-
-/**
- * @brief Convenience function to retrieve a single-valued attribute as a
- * null-terminated array of strings
- *
- * This function will automatically split a comma-separated string in an
- * attribute into a null-terminated array of strings. This is useful for
- * storing and retrieving ordered lists, as ConfDB multivalued attributes do
- * not guarantee retrieval order.
- *
- * @param[in] cdb The connection object to the confdb
- * @param[in] ctx The parent memory context for the returned string
- * @param[in] section The ConfDB section to update. This is constructed from
- * the format of the sssd.conf file. All sections start
- * with 'config/'. Subsections are separated by slashes.
- * e.g. [domain/LDAP] in sssd.conf would translate to
- * config/domain/LDAP
- * @param[in] attribute The name of the attribute to update
- * @param[out] result A pointer to the retrieved array of strings
- *
- * @return 0 - Successfully retrieved the entry (or used the default)
- * @return ENOMEM - There was insufficient memory to complete the operation
- * @return EINVAL - The section could not be parsed, or the attribute was not
- * single-valued.
- * @return ENOENT - The attribute was not found.
- * @return EIO - An I/O error occurred while communicating with the ConfDB
- */
-int confdb_get_string_as_list(struct confdb_ctx *cdb, TALLOC_CTX *ctx,
- const char *section, const char *attribute,
- char ***result);
